Abstract

With big data analytics rising in recognition, academic providers are considering the methods whereby they're competent to obtain the shifts these remedies carry into the competitive methods. Drawing on the resource based view, features, and also on the most recent literature on big data analytics, this specific analysis examines the indirect link between a huge data analytics capability, as well as two types of development capabilities, incremental and radical. The study extends present investigation by proposing that BDACs allow firms to produce insight that could help strengthen dynamic features, which positively affect incremental innovation capabilities and radical. To evaluate our proposed hypothesis, we used survey info from 185 chief officers and supervisors in Italian companies. By partial least squares structural equation modeling, results confirm our assumptions about the indirect effect BDACs have on growth capabilities. Especially, we find that dynamic abilities fully mediate the end result on both incremental and radical innovation capabilities. Furthermore, under conditions of increased eco-friendly heterogeneity, the result of BDAC's on effective features, and also in sequence, incremental innovation skill is enhanced, while under conditions of higher eco-friendly dynamism, the effect of effective capabilities on incremental innovation capabilities is amplified.
